WebNov 24, 2024 · A List of Lincoln Cent Errors and Values. 1922-D (no “D”) – $500+ 1943 Bronze – $100,000+ 1944 Steel – $75,000+ 1955 Doubled Die Obverse – $1,000+

WebJan 19, 2011 · 1922 weak D. 1922 No-D weak reverse. 1922 No-D strong reverse. Of the 4 types, the most desired 1922 cent is the 1922 No-D strong reverse (also called die pair #2).
